Open-source NVR with local AI object detection for IP cameras. Frigate NVR is an open-source Network Video Recorder (NVR) designed for IP cameras, featuring real-time local object detection. It processes video feeds locally using AI, ensuring that camera footage never leaves the user's home. Frigate leverages the Google Coral TPU to perform advanced analysis, identifying objects of interest such as people, cars, and other objects, thereby reducing false positives. It integrates with home automation platforms like Home Assistant, OpenHab, and NodeRed via MQTT, providing low-latency camera entities and real-time sensors for automation and notifications.

An open-source autonomous agent framework that grows, learns, and automates tasks across multiple platforms. Hermes Agent is an open-source, autonomous AI agent framework developed by Nous Research. Unlike standard chatbots or coding assistants, it is designed to live on a user's server, maintain persistent memory, and develop new skills over time. It can be integrated across various communication platforms like Telegram, Discord, and Slack, and it features robust sandboxing capabilities using Docker or SSH. It is capable of executing Python scripts, automating web browsing, and delegating tasks to subagents to handle complex, multi-step pipelines.
